| Aspect | Drug Court | Probation Officer |
|---|---|---|
| Required Credentials | Typically a bachelor's degree in criminal justice or related field; specialized training in drug treatment programs | Bachelor's degree in criminal justice, social work, or related field; often requires certification or training in probation practices |
| Work Environment | Courts, treatment facilities, community settings | Community supervision, offices, field visits |
| Employer & Industry Usage | Judicial system, courts, criminal justice agencies | Probation departments, criminal justice agencies |
Drug Court and Probation Officer roles both operate within the criminal justice system, but Drug Court focuses on supervising offenders through specialized treatment programs in court settings, while Probation Officers supervise offenders in the community, ensuring compliance with court orders. Both require similar educational backgrounds and certifications, but their work environments and specific responsibilities differ.

GENERAL DESCRIPTION:
The Uinta County Circuit Court, located in Evanston, Wyoming, seeks to hire a Clerk to prepare and process court documents, perform judicial procedures, and work with the court case management system. This position assists with the accounting and financial records of the court. The Court is seeking professional candidates possessing a combination of strong communication, planning, organizational, scheduling, clerical, and data entry skills.
Please note that while we are actively reviewing applications and interviewing now, this position has an anticipated start date of mid-October.
Information about the Court and Community
The Uinta County Circuit Court presides over misdemeanor, small claims, civil, forcible entry, and detainer cases as well as issues protection orders. 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:
This position involves a variety of complex work duties for the purpose of managing all aspects of the Circuit Court. Work is performed under the general supervision of the Chief Clerk. Strict confidentiality is required. Essential functions of this position include the following:
Customer Service
- Provide customer service with a high volume of pro se litigants by providing general procedural information without giving legal advice either in person or on the phone.
- Maintain a professional and courteous demeanor when interacting with individuals in person, over the phone, or via email.
- Address and resolve issues and concerns raised by customers in a timely and effective manner.
- Use the case management system to track cases as follows:
- 1) Open cases - determine case type, cause of action, and assess and receipt filing fee if required.
- 2) Docket cases - review documents and determine appropriate event codes, enter data, scan documents, and link related scanned images
- 3) Case dispositions - determine and enter closing events, disposition type, and judgment details
- Process, maintain, and distribute documents, files, and case materials such as bench warrants, petitions to revoke, subpoenas, and appeals.
- Prepare, proofread, edit, and mail out documents such as notices and final orders.
- Schedule and track deadlines to move cases forward and meet procedural requirements.
- Collect fees, fines, bond money, garnishments, and restitution. Apply credits to the appropriate case and issue receipts.
- Balance cash drawers by payment type and ensure accuracy in the case management system.
- May prepare end-of-day reports and balance daily receipts to reports. May prepare deposits and ensure that they are taken to the bank daily. May disburse monies according to established procedures. May assist with end-of-month procedures as requested.
- Calendar court dates and confirm court arrangements; notify interested and concerned individuals regarding court proceedings.
- Take understandable and legible notes of all court proceedings; operate the automated court recording system and ensure proceedings are recorded with minimal defects.
- Perform follow-up work after court sessions; distribute judicial orders; post information generated during court sessions to case files; prepare and route copies, certified, if necessary, and maintain payment schedules.
- May issue jury summonses; maintain a list and process payments to jurors; and send copies or questionnaires to appropriate counsel.
- Assist in the preparation of files for storage, drug court procedures, and any other duty assigned.
- Verify the legitimacy of requests for access to court information, ensuring that confidential information is redacted from the public file.
- Prepare record checks by searching indexes and/or documents to obtain and verify information.
- Efficiently collect, open, sort, distribute, and/or send postal mail, email, or other information. May be responsible for court correspondence.
